My team uses Roboto from the Adobe fonts. We all downloaded it from the same place. However, some people on the team have different versions. Some have Opentype and some have TrueType. For example, Roboto displays as "Roboto" on both our computers, but if I try to open her INDD file, it tells me it can't find Roboto (TT) and if she tries to open my file, it tells her it can't find Roboto (OTF). What can I do to get everyone on the same version? We are all up to date on INDD and we have the same windows operating system.

We are sorry for the trouble. Would you mind checking if you have the font downloaded into your machine as well? If you've activated the font from Adobe fonts and you have the same font downloaded in your machine it will create a conflict between the fonts.

 

Are you experiencing the issue with all Adobe apps or only InDesign?
